How Thermal Stress Actually Damages Glass

Glass looks solid and permanent, but at the material level it is constantly expanding and contracting in response to temperature. Heat one area faster than the area next to it and the material wants to grow at different rates in different spots. That mismatch creates internal tension known as thermal stress. Where the glass is already weakened by a chip or crack, that tension concentrates right at the damaged point and pushes it to grow.

Tempered glass and the desert

Quarter glass panes like those on the Panamera are typically tempered, meaning they are heat-treated during manufacturing to build in surface compression. That process makes the glass strong and gives it the safety characteristic of breaking into small blunt pieces rather than long shards. But tempered glass also carries enormous stored energy under its surface. Once that surface is compromised by an impact, a deep scratch, or a crack reaching into the body of the pane, the same stored energy that makes the glass tough can drive a fracture across it quickly. Add Arizona's extreme heat loads and you have a perfect environment for accelerated failure.

Why edges and existing damage are the weak points

Cracks rarely start in the dead center of a pane for no reason. They begin at the edges, at the corners near the body line, or at a chip caused by road debris, a stray rock, or a car-wash impact. These spots are already stress risers. When the whole pane heats and cools, the energy that builds up flows toward the weakest point and finds the tip of the existing crack. That tip is microscopically sharp, so even modest stress translates into real force right where the glass can least resist it. The result is a crack that grows in fits and starts, often seeming to jump overnight.

Thermal Cycling: The Daily Heat-and-Cool Cycle Punishing Your Glass

The single biggest accelerator in Arizona is not just high heat. It is rapid temperature change, known as thermal cycling. Your Panamera goes through this cycle more often than you might realize, and each cycle works the damaged glass a little harder.

What a typical Arizona day does to the pane

Picture a normal summer day in Phoenix, Tucson, or Scottsdale. Your car sits in a parking lot and the glass surface temperature soars far above the air temperature under direct sun. You get in, start the engine, and blast the air conditioning. Cold air rushes across the interior surface of the glass while the exterior is still scorching. Now one face of the pane is cooling rapidly while the other stays hot. That temperature difference across the thickness of the glass, and across its width from shaded edge to sun-struck center, is exactly the condition that drives thermal stress.

Then you park, the AC shuts off, and the glass reheats. Later you drive at night when the air finally cools, and the cycle reverses again. Over a single day the quarter glass may expand and contract several times. A healthy pane shrugs this off. A pane with an existing crack experiences a small push toward growth on every cycle. Multiply that by the dozens of cycles in a hot week and you understand why Arizona drivers so often watch a stable-looking crack suddenly take off.

The role of your air conditioning

Blasting cold air directly at hot glass is one of the most aggressive things you can do to a cracked pane. The temperature shock is concentrated and fast. This does not mean you should suffer in a hot cabin; it means you should be aware that the comfort you crave on a 110-degree afternoon is also stressing compromised glass. Easing the cabin down gradually, rather than instantly hammering already-hot glass with maximum cold, is gentler. It will not save a cracked pane, but it avoids adding unnecessary shock while you arrange replacement.

Why Cracks Spread Faster in High-Ambient-Temperature Climates

It is worth being clear about why Arizona specifically is harder on glass than a temperate climate. Several factors stack on top of one another in the desert.

  • Extreme peak temperatures: Surface temperatures on dark-trimmed glass in full sun can far exceed the already brutal air temperature, raising the baseline stress the pane carries all day.
  • Huge daily swings: Desert nights cool off significantly, so the glass routinely travels through a wide temperature range every twenty-four hours, multiplying thermal cycles.
  • Intense solar load: High-altitude, low-humidity Arizona sunlight delivers strong direct radiation that heats glass surfaces quickly and unevenly.
  • Frequent AC shock: Drivers run powerful cooling almost constantly in summer, repeatedly chilling hot interior glass surfaces.
  • Long sun exposure: With the season's long, cloudless days, parked cars marinate in heat for hours, keeping panes near their stress limit far longer than in cloudier regions.

Each of these on its own would be tough on a cracked pane. Together they explain why a chip you might safely watch for months elsewhere can become urgent in a single Arizona summer. The desert does not create the original damage, but it dramatically shortens the timeline from minor to major.

Parking and Shade Strategies That Slow Damage

You can buy yourself a little time and reduce stress on a cracked pane with smart habits, but it is important to be honest: these measures slow crack progression, they do not stop it. A crack is a structural defect, and once it exists in tempered glass under Arizona conditions, the only true fix is replacement. With that understanding, here are practical steps that genuinely help in the interim.

  1. Park in the shade or a garage whenever possible. Getting the pane out of direct sun lowers its peak temperature and reduces the size of the daily temperature swing it endures.
  2. Use a sunshade and crack the windows slightly. Keeping the cabin cooler reduces the temperature shock when you start the AC, which softens the thermal cycle the glass experiences.
  3. Cool the cabin gradually. Start with moderate fan and temperature settings and let the car come down slowly rather than instantly blasting maximum cold across hot glass.
  4. Aim vents away from the damaged pane. Directing the harshest cold airflow elsewhere avoids concentrating thermal shock right at the crack.
  5. Avoid car washes and pressure sprays near the damage. Sudden cold water on hot glass is a classic trigger for rapid crack growth, and high-pressure jets can stress a compromised seal.
  6. Drive smoothly on rough roads. Vibration and chassis flex add mechanical stress on top of thermal stress, so easing over bumps reduces the load on the crack tip.

Treat these as damage-limitation tactics while you schedule replacement, not as a long-term plan. The Arizona climate will keep applying pressure no matter how careful you are, and a crack that has already started will continue to seek a path across the pane.
